John R. Bethea is a scholar working on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Immunology and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, John R. Bethea has authored 102 papers receiving a total of 6.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 44 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ine, 29 papers in Immunology and 26 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in John R. Bethea’s work include Spinal Cord Injury Research (34 papers), Immune Response and Inflammation (21 papers) and Neuroinflammation and Neurodegeneration Mechanisms (19 papers). John R. Bethea is often cited by papers focused on Spinal Cord Injury Research (34 papers), Immune Response and Inflammation (21 papers) and Neuroinflammation and Neurodegeneration Mechanisms (19 papers). John R. Bethea collaborates with scholars based in United States, Germany and Denmark. John R. Bethea's co-authors include Roberta Brambilla, W. Dalton Dietrich, Robert P. Yezierski, Robert W. Keane, Shaffiat Karmally, Valerie Bracchi‐Ricard, Thomas T. Lee, Márcia C. Castro, Dalton W. Dietrich and Roman Fischer and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Biological Chemistry and The Journal of Experimental Medicine.
